¡Mejora el rendimiento de tu código Python en el desarrollo web backend!

Si quieres destacar en el mundo del desarrollo web backend, es indispensable que optimices tu código Python. La eficiencia y el rendimiento son clave para ofrecer una experiencia de usuario inigualable. A continuación, te mostraremos cómo puedes lograrlo mediante el uso de librerías eficientes y prácticas.

Utiliza librerías especializadas

Una forma efectiva de mejorar el rendimiento de tu código Python es utilizando librerías especializadas que te permitan realizar operaciones de manera más eficiente. Algunas de las más recomendadas son:

import numpy as np
from numba import jit

@jit
def sum_array(arr):
    return np.sum(arr)

Implementa técnicas de optimización

No basta con utilizar librerías eficientes, es importante aplicar técnicas de optimización en tu código. Algunas de las prácticas más comunes incluyen:

  • Evitar bucles innecesarios.
  • Utilizar estructuras de datos adecuadas.
  • Cachear resultados para evitar cálculos repetitivos.

Realiza testing y profiling

Para asegurarte de que tu código Python está funcionando de forma óptima, es fundamental realizar testing y profiling. De esta manera, podrás identificar posibles cuellos de botella y áreas de mejora. Algunas herramientas útiles para esto son:

pip install memory_profiler
python -m memory_profiler tu_script.py

Conclusión

Mejorar el rendimiento de tu código Python en el desarrollo web backend no es una tarea sencilla, pero con las herramientas y técnicas adecuadas, puedes lograr resultados sorprendentes. ¡No esperes más para optimizar tu código y ofrecer la mejor experiencia a tus usuarios!

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*